Contexto cultural

The 'National Revival' in the 19th century was a movement to save the Czech language from being replaced by German. This makes the term 'český jazyk' a symbol of national pride. In Czech schools, the subject is always called 'Český jazyk a literatura'. Students often just call it 'čeština' or 'češtinář' (the Czech teacher). Foreigners living in Prague often use the term 'Czech' as a noun, but when speaking Czech, they must learn to switch between 'česky' (adverb) and 'čeština' (noun). In software localization, 'Čeština' is often used for space reasons, but 'Český jazyk' is used if the interface aims for a premium, formal feel.

The 'Tongue' Trick

If you forget the word for language, just remember it's the same word as the thing in your mouth!

⚠️

Don't Capitalize

Unlike English, 'český' is not capitalized unless it's the first word of a sentence.
